What's the difference between a chrysalis and a cocoon?

A chrysalis is formed out of an insects outer exo-skeleton. While a cocoon is spun from silk.

chrysalis is strictly used for the butterfly pupa. A cocoon is the silk casing that a moth caterpillar spins around it before it turns into a pupa.
